
Product Description
For women who want a closed-toe shoe with easy on-and-off and real support, the Dansko Sam is a Mary Jane built with the rocker bottom of a clog in mind. An adjustable buckle instep strap secures the fit, while a shock-absorbing footbed and nylon shank keep you comfortable and stable all day.
Key Features
- Closed-toe, closed-back Mary Jane with an adjustable buckle instep strap
- Shock-absorbing foam footbed with a Dri-Lex® antimicrobial lining for moisture management
- EVA insert and lightweight nylon shank for support and stability
- PU outsole with a beveled rocker heel for energy and durability
- Full-grain leather upper; suede treated with 3M™ Scotchgard for stain resistance
- 1.5 in heel with a 0.25 in platform
Comfort & Support
The Sam carries Dansko's clog-inspired support into a Mary Jane: the rocker-bottom PU outsole promotes a smooth stride, while the shock-absorbing footbed and nylon shank stabilize the foot. The buckle strap lets you fine-tune the fit across the instep, and the Dri-Lex® lining keeps feet dry.
Fit Guide
The Sam is offered in European sizes 35–43 (US women's about 4.5–13). It fits true to size; the buckle strap adjusts across the instep.
